Sam Smith announces new collaboration with Disclosure

Singers Sam Smith and Disclosure are planning to repeat the success of their breakthrough single "Latch".
On June 19, the "Stay With Me" singer took to Twitter to announce that he is readying a new collaboration with the EDM duo.
"Surprise!!" he wrote in the caption of a black-and-white photo of him with Disclosure's signature white line edit over his face. "NEW MUSIC LITTLE SAILORS," he added in another post.
Disclosure later confirmed the collaboration, posting the same picture on their own Twitter page and wrote, "That's right... Round two! Here we go!"
Other details regarding the project, including the title and release date, are still unknown.
The producers and Smith's Latch was released in 2012 to positive reviews.
